The Historic Role of Liquor in Cultures Worldwide



Throughout background, liquor has actually functioned as a significant cultural aspect, shaping social communications across diverse cultures. In ancient civilizations, such as Mesopotamia and Egypt, alcohol was typically deemed a gift from the gods, used in spiritual events and public feasts. The Greeks celebrated the a glass of wine god Dionysus, emphasizing the web link between drunkenness and social bonding. In medieval Europe, taverns emerged as centers for community engagement, where individuals collected to share stories and forge connections. As societies evolved, so did the function of liquor; it ended up being a sign of friendliness and camaraderie. Unique practices surrounding alcohol developed, reflecting regional customizeds and worths. From the purpose of Japan to the tequila of Mexico, these beverages not just improved cooking experiences but likewise promoted a sense of identification and belonging. The historical value of liquor exposes its long-lasting influence on social characteristics across the globe.

Background of Toasting



Throughout background, the act of elevating a glass has worked as a powerful routine that fosters connection amongst individuals. Stemming in ancient times, toasting was a means to guarantee trust fund among enthusiasts, as sharing a beverage signified an absence of unwell intent. The Greeks and Romans raised this technique, utilizing it to honor gods and celebrate success. In middle ages Europe, toasting came to be a social standard, often accompanied by elaborate speeches to memorialize relationship and a good reputation. As cultures advanced, so did the subtleties of toasting, with each society embedding its special customizeds and meanings. Today, toasting stays an universal gesture, representing sociability and shared experiences, enhancing bonds that transcend generations and geographical limits.


Toasting Decorum Basics



The art of toasting surpasses plain ritual; it personifies a set of etiquette that boosts the experience of connection among individuals. A well-executed salute calls for a few crucial Bonuses components: brevity, quality, and sincerity. The toast needs to begin with a gentle clinking of glasses, adhered to by the audio speaker attending to the target market with eye contact. It is important to keep the message positive, concentrating on shared experiences or the important invitee. Timing additionally matters; toasts ought to happen at suitable moments, ideally prior to the dish or during significant occasions. Individuals ought to avoid from drinking until the salute concludes, allowing for a minute of unity. Grasping these essentials fosters a deeper bond among participants and enhances social interactions.
